Manufacturing Month End Close Process
Customer Overview
Our client’s four-day month-end closing process required manually running ten to fifteen different programs for each subledger and each general ledger set, for each organizational unit configured in EBS. This meant that all these programs had to be run nearly 150 times for each month-end close. It was a labor-intensive undertaking, driven by phone calls, emails, and trust. The six people required for its completion worked very long hours for several days each month while spending the remainder largely idle. Moreover, a lack of visibility meant that there was no way to identify process bottlenecks or performance issues.

A Sneak Peak in the Case Study
We used Oracle SOA Suite to create an accurate and reliable process for orchestrating the numerous program executions. We automated most of these, and harnessed Oracle BPM to both route exceptions to the appropriate individuals for resolution and to provide a single location for accessing and addressing them.
